So, season tickets up 10% on 14:02 - Apr 24 with 798 viewsHighgateBlue

The demand is there in spades.

I am not suggesting that the Club should maximise prices to the very maximum they can get away with. However, there are plenty of people missing out on a season ticket who would like one. Some of those people have found it difficult to get tickets of any kind this year, and may well struggle next year, especially if we keep KMac and perform well.

Given that there are proper fans who would happily pay double what an ST currently costs, just to ensure they get to see Town play, I really don't think these rises are unacceptable. And if it makes the difference between being able to afford one quality signing within PSR limits, whom we otherwise might not have been able to afford, it's more than acceptable.

A balance between maximising income and looking after genuine fans is what's called for, and I think they've got it about right.

As others have said, also bear in mind it's 23 home league games rather than 19 in the Championship, an increase of 21%.
